Afterwards you simply issue a 'write metadata to files' to update the files from … WebUse this tool to remove EXIF/XMP (such as GPS location information) and other metadata tags from images. Removing metadata is useful for keeping privacy and obfuscating information. For instance you can use this tool to remove location information from an image before sharing it on social media.

Web7 jan. 2024 · Here’s what you need to do in order to remove a tag on an Instagram photo: 1. Go to Notifications. 2. Choose the tagged post. 3. Click on the image and find your tag or tap the 3 dots at the top right corner if there are many tags on the image and tap on Tag Options. 4. Choose “Remove Me From Post” and confirm.
